not give it another thought
What does not give it another thought mean?
to not worry/think about somethingI did not give it another thought when I agreed to help my friend move from his apartment.

in the clear
What does "in the clear" mean?
free of blame or suspicionThe police talked to the three boys for a few minutes but they seem to be in the clear now.
let up
What does "let up" mean?
become less or weaker, become slower or stopThe rain let up around noon so we were able to go back outside.
get one's fill of (someone or something)
What does "get one's fill of (someone or something)" mean?
to receive enough of someone or somethingRecently, I have got my fill of fresh corn and I do not want to eat any more.
Sing like a canary
What does "Sing like a canary" mean?
If someone sings like a canary, they tell everything they know about a crime or wrongdoing to the police or authorities.
rub out (someone or something)
What does "rub out (someone or something)" mean?
to destroy something completely, to kill/eliminate someoneThe government troops rubbed out the entire village.
Take for granted
What does "Take for granted" mean?
If you take something for granted, you don't worry or think about it because you assume you will always have it. If you take someone for granted, you don't show your appreciation to them.
to put it mildly
What does "to put it mildly" mean?
to understate something, to say something politelyTo put it mildly the food at the restaurant was some of the worst that I have ever tasted.
the more the merrier
What does "the more the merrier" mean?
the more people who join in the fun the better it will beThe more the merrier I thought as everyone went to the beach.
